Knowledge acquisition in image processing expert system 'EXPLAIN'
A knowledge-acquisition facility has been incorporated into an expert system called EXPLAIN, which assists the nonexpert in using a package of image-processing algorithms to obtain a required image from a given one. It captures knowledge of image-processing procedures through interaction between the domain expert and the system. The authors discuss the method and its features: stimulative interview and rule generalization. A stimulative way of interviewing using analogical reasoning reduces the difficulty for the expert to elicit deeply and unconsciously embedded knowledge.
